Personalized Learning: Tailoring Education to Individual Needs

One of the most significant trends in education is the shift towards personalized learning. In the future of eLearning, advancements in artificial intelligence (AI) and machine learning will enable educational platforms to assess individual learning styles, preferences, and paces. Through data analytics, these platforms will create customized learning paths that adapt to each learner's unique needs.

Adaptive learning technologies will play a crucial role in this transformation. By utilizing algorithms, these systems will identify areas where learners struggle and offer targeted resources to help them improve. This not only enhances the learning experience but also boosts retention rates, as students engage with content that is relevant and challenging to them.

Moreover, personalized feedback will become more prevalent, as eLearning platforms will provide real-time insights into student performance. Educators will be able to use this data to offer timely support and interventions, fostering a more supportive learning environment.

Immersive Learning Environments: Engaging Students through Technology

The future of eLearning will be characterized by immersive learning environments that go beyond traditional video lectures and text-based content. Virtual reality (VR) and augmented reality (AR) technologies will revolutionize how learners interact with course materials. Imagine students exploring ancient civilizations through VR simulations or conducting science experiments in a virtual lab. These experiences will not only enhance understanding but also ignite curiosity and creativity.

Gamification will also become a staple in eLearning, making learning more engaging and enjoyable. By incorporating elements of game design, such as points, badges, and leaderboards, educators can motivate students to participate actively in their learning journeys. This approach fosters a sense of achievement and encourages healthy competition among peers.

Collaborative Learning: Building Connections in a Digital World

As education becomes more decentralized, the importance of collaboration and community will grow. The future of eLearning will emphasize collaborative learning experiences that bring together students from diverse backgrounds and geographical locations. Online forums, discussion boards, and group projects will facilitate meaningful interactions among learners, fostering a sense of belonging and shared purpose.

Technology will enable students to work together in real-time, regardless of their physical location. Tools like video conferencing, shared digital workspaces, and collaborative documents will allow learners to engage in discussions, brainstorm ideas, and co-create projects. This not only enhances critical thinking and problem-solving skills but also prepares students for the realities of the modern workplace, where teamwork and collaboration are essential.

Lifelong Learning: Embracing Continuous Education

In a rapidly changing world, the concept of lifelong learning will become increasingly important. The future of eLearning will support individuals at every stage of their lives, offering flexible and accessible learning opportunities that cater to a variety of needs. Whether it's upskilling for a new job, pursuing a personal interest, or expanding professional knowledge, eLearning platforms will provide the resources necessary for continuous education.

Micro-credentialing and stackable qualifications will gain prominence, allowing learners to earn credits for specific skills and competencies. This modular approach will enable individuals to tailor their learning experiences to meet their specific career goals, making education more relevant and practical.

A significant aspect of my vision for the future of eLearning is ensuring equitable access to educational resources. As the digital landscape continues to expand, it is crucial that we address the disparities that exist in technology access and internet connectivity. The future of eLearning must prioritize inclusivity, enabling learners from all backgrounds—regardless of socioeconomic status, geographic location, or physical ability—to benefit from high-quality educational experiences.

To achieve this, educational institutions and eLearning providers must collaborate with governments and non-profit organizations to develop initiatives that provide devices, internet access, and digital literacy training. Programs that distribute subsidized laptops or offer community internet hotspots will help close the gap for underserved populations. Additionally, incorporating offline capabilities into eLearning platforms will allow learners without consistent internet access to engage with course materials and complete assignments.

Furthermore, the incorporation of multilingual content and culturally relevant materials will ensure that eLearning resources resonate with diverse student populations. By creating an inclusive learning environment that recognizes and values the unique perspectives and experiences of all learners, we can foster a more equitable education system where everyone has the opportunity to thrive.

Integration of Artificial Intelligence: Enhancing Learning Experiences

Artificial intelligence (AI) will play a transformative role in the future of eLearning, enabling more dynamic and responsive learning experiences. AI-driven analytics will provide educators with insights into learning patterns, allowing them to tailor their teaching strategies to meet the needs of their students. For example, predictive analytics could identify students at risk of falling behind, enabling timely interventions and support.

Moreover, AI-powered chatbots will provide instant assistance to learners, answering questions and guiding them through course materials. This 24/7 availability will empower students to seek help whenever they need it, reducing feelings of isolation and frustration often associated with online learning.

Additionally, AI can facilitate the development of intelligent tutoring systems that adapt to individual learning styles and paces. By simulating one-on-one instruction, these systems can provide personalized guidance, reinforcing concepts and offering practice exercises tailored to each learner's level of understanding.

Interdisciplinary Learning: Fostering Holistic Understanding

The future of eLearning will embrace interdisciplinary learning, encouraging students to draw connections between different fields of study. By breaking down traditional silos, learners will be able to explore complex topics from multiple perspectives, fostering critical thinking and creativity.

For instance, a course on climate change could integrate elements from science, economics, and social studies, allowing students to analyze the issue from various angles. This holistic approach will not only deepen understanding but also prepare learners to tackle real-world challenges that require diverse skill sets and collaborative problem-solving.

Project-based learning will be a key component of this interdisciplinary approach, enabling students to work on meaningful projects that address real-life issues. By collaborating with their peers and engaging with community stakeholders, learners will gain practical experience while developing essential skills such as communication, teamwork, and adaptability.

Enhanced Data Privacy and Security: Protecting Learners in a Digital World

With the increasing reliance on digital platforms for education, data privacy and security will be critical considerations in the future of eLearning. As educational institutions collect vast amounts of data on student performance and behavior, it is essential to prioritize the protection of this sensitive information.

Future eLearning platforms must implement robust security measures to safeguard learner data, including encryption, secure access protocols, and regular security audits. Additionally, transparency in data collection and usage policies will empower learners to understand how their information is being used and give them control over their own data.

Educators and administrators must also be trained in best practices for data privacy, ensuring that they are equipped to handle student information responsibly. By fostering a culture of trust and accountability, we can create a secure online learning environment that respects the privacy of all participants.
